///
/// Enforces Fargate cpu and memory conditional requirements:
/// CPU value Memory value (MiB)
/// 256 (.25 vCPU) 512 (0.5 GB), 1024 (1 GB), 2048 (2 GB)
/// 512 (.5 vCPU) 1024 (1 GB), 2048 (2 GB), 3072 (3 GB), 4096 (4 GB)
/// 1024 (1 vCPU) 2048 (2 GB), 3072 (3 GB), 4096 (4 GB), 5120 (5 GB), 6144 (6 GB), 7168 (7 GB), 8192 (8 GB)
/// 2048 (2 vCPU) Between 4096 (4 GB) and 16384 (16 GB) in increments of 1024 (1 GB)
/// 4096 (4 vCPU) Between 8192 (8 GB) and 30720 (30 GB) in increments of 1024 (1 GB)
///
/// See https://docs.aws.amazon.com/AmazonECS/latest/userguide/task_definition_parameters.html#task_size
/// for more details.
